Yuanxiao is a kind of food eaten on the fifteenth day of the first lunar month. Yuanxiao is very delicious. Generally, when we make Yuanxiao, we use the cooking method of boiling. Before cooking, Yuanxiao are frozen in the refrigerator. Now a very popular way to eat Yuanxiao is to fry it. The Yuanxiao made by this method is very crispy and delicious. So today, let’s take a look with the editor to see whether fried Yuanxiao needs to be thawed. Do fried Yuanxiao need to be thawed? No need to thaw, but you must poke more small holes on the dumplings. When the oil is 30% hot, put the glutinous rice balls into the pot and fry them slowly over low heat until the glutinous rice balls float up and turn golden brown. Then take them out. The glutinous rice balls made in this way are not easy to "break" and are cooked quickly. You don’t need to thaw the frozen dumplings you bought, you can fry them directly. First, put some oil in the pan, a little more oil. When it is slightly hot, put the glutinous rice balls in. Fry them slowly over low heat. When the surface of the glutinous rice balls turns golden brown, you can take them out. Before frying the glutinous rice balls, you can poke some small holes on them with a bamboo stick. This will prevent the quick-frozen glutinous rice balls from bursting and causing oil to splatter everywhere, and they will cook faster and save effort. How to make fried Yuanxiao Ingredients: a bag of quick-frozen glutinous rice balls, white sesame seeds, and cooking oil in appropriate amounts; step: 1. Place the frozen glutinous rice balls at room temperature to thaw naturally. If they are fresh glutinous rice balls, you can proceed directly to the next step. 2. After the glutinous rice balls are thawed, roll them in a layer of white sesame seeds. Then use a toothpick to poke 3 to 4 small holes in the rice balls. The depth of the holes should be just enough to reach the filling, about 1 cm. After poking the small holes in this way, the filling will not leak out and the dumplings will not burst when fried in the pan. This is one of the keys to the success of fried glutinous rice balls. 3. Pour enough oil into the pan and heat it on high heat. When the oil temperature reaches 30% to 40%, put the glutinous rice balls into the pan. Then use low heat to fry them slowly until golden brown. Remove from the pan, drain the oil and serve. |
